A solar panel (an assemblage of solar cells) measures 58 cm x 53 cm. When facing the Sun, this panel generates 2.7 A at 14 V. Sunlight delivers an energy of 1.0×10^3 W/m^2 to an area facing it. What is the efficiency of this panel, that is, what fraction of the energy in sunlight is converted into electric energy?

Power out = V I = 2.7*14 = 37.8 W

Solar Power in = (Area)*(Irradiance)
= 0.58 * 0.53 * 1000 = 307.4 W

Efficiency = (Power out)/(Power in)
